Voyageurs du Monde Company Current Valuation Analysis

Voyageurs' Enterprise Value is a firm valuation proxy that approximates the current market value of a company. It is typically used to determine the takeover or merger price of a firm. Unlike Market Cap, this measure takes into account the entire liquid asset, outstanding debt, and exotic equity instruments that the company has on its balance sheet. When a takeover occurs, the parent company will have to assume the target company's liabilities but will take possession of all cash and cash equivalents.

Enterprise Value

 = 

Market Cap + Debt

-

Cash

Comparative valuation analysis is a catch-all model that can be used if you cannot value Voyageurs by discounting back its dividends or cash flows. This model doesn't attempt to find an intrinsic value for Voyageurs' Stock. Still, instead, it compares the stock's price multiples to a benchmark or nearest competition to determine if the stock is relatively undervalued or overvalued. The reason why the comparable model can be used in almost all circumstances is due to the vast number of multiples that can be utilized, such as the price-to-earnings (P/E), price-to-book (P/B), price-to-sales (P/S), price-to-cash flow (P/CF), and many others. The P/E ratio is the most commonly used of these ratios because it focuses on the Voyageurs' earnings, one of the primary drivers of an investment's value.

Voyageurs du Monde SA provides travel services in France and internationally. The company offers its products and services through a network of agencies, as well as through the Internet and telephone. VOYAGEURS is traded on Paris Stock Exchange in France.

The correlation of Voyageurs is a statistical measure of how it moves in relation to other instruments. This measure is expressed in what is known as the correlation coefficient, which ranges between -1 and +1. A perfect positive correlation (i.e., a correlation coefficient of +1) implies that as Voyageurs moves, either up or down, the other security will move in the same direction. Alternatively, perfect negative correlation means that if Voyageurs du Monde moves in either direction, the perfectly negatively correlated security will move in the opposite direction. If the correlation is 0, the equities are not correlated; they are entirely random. A correlation greater than 0.8 is generally described as strong, whereas a correlation less than 0.5 is generally considered weak.
